Web17 jul. 2024 · Here’s a quick logline definition: A logline is simply the script’s core conflict summed up in one or two sentences. Web23 aug. 2024 · 1. Write a logline, not a synopsis. A logline is a snappy summary of your film. A synopsis, however, is a blow-by-blow explanation of the plot.
